Hi Lynne,
You probably want to check out the user written routine -xtivreg2-

> I am currently working with panel IV regression. I want to do several 
> test
> statistics: test of excluded instruments(F-stat), under-identification 
> test(Kleibergen-Paap rk LM stat & Kleibergen-Paap rk Wald stat), 
> weak-identification test(Kleibegen-Paap Wald rk F stat), 
> weak-instrument-robust inference test(Anderson-Rubin Wald test,F-stat 
> & Anderson-Rubin Wald test, Chi-square stat & Stock-Wright LM S stat). 
> I read references recommended by Christopher and Suryadipta, they are 
> related with cross-section IV tests. So, I am wondering whether 
> commands for panel regression is available.
